在数据科学、数据库管理和软件开发等领域中,行与列的概念是至关重要的。从最基础的二维表格到复杂的数据库结构,行与列不仅简化了数据的组织,还促进了数据处理和分析的高效性。本文旨在深入探讨行与列的区别,并分析它们在不同应用场景中的特点与优势。
行与列的定义
在二维表格中,行(Row)与列(Column)是最基本的数据组织形式。行通常表示一组数据记录,而列则表示数据的字段或属性。例如,在一个员工记录表中,每行代表一个员工,而列则记录了员工的姓名、年龄、职位和薪资等信息。
行与列的区别
1. **数据视角**:
- 行:每一行代表一个具体的数据记录,如数据库中的一个具体记录或Excel表格中的一条记录。
- 列:每一列代表数据的一个字段或属性,如姓名、性别等。
2. **数据操作**:
- 行:在行上进行的操作通常涉及对特定记录的操作,如增删改查。
- 列:在列上进行的操作通常涉及特定字段的操作,如筛选、排序、统计等。
3. **数据关系**:
- 行:行与行之间可能有直接的数据关系,如员工与部门的关系。
- 列:列与列之间的关系通常更依赖于具体的数据属性,如性别与年龄之间的统计关系。
应用场景与优势
在不同的应用场景中,行与列的使用都有其独特的优势。
1. **数据库管理**:
- **行**的优势在于支持高效的记录管理,如增删改查操作。
- **列**的优势在于支持快速的字段访问,如索引和筛选操作。
2. **数据分析**:
- **行**用于衡量具体数据记录的变化趋势。
- **列**用于分析特定属性的分布情况,如统计所有员工的平均工资。
3. **数据可视化**:
- **行**可以直观展示数据记录的完整信息,适合报告和详细记录查看。
- **列**则更加适合展示数据属性之间的关系,如绘制柱状图、饼图等图表。
结论
行与列虽是基本的数据结构元素,但它们的应用却极为广泛。在数据库管理、数据分析等多个领域,行与列各自展现了独特的功能与优势。正确理解和应用行与列的概念,不仅能够提高数据操作的效率,还能够帮助更好地理解和分析数据。因此,无论是对于专业数据科学家还是数据库管理者,深入理解行与列的区别及其应用场景都具有重要的意义。
通过本文的分析,我们不仅可以看到行与列在数据组织与处理中的重要性,也能体会到它们在不同场景中所展现出的独特魅力。希望本文能够帮助读者更好地理解和应用这一基础而重要的概念。